Las Vegas played host on Friday to the much-anticipated draw ceremony for the WTT United States Smash, unveiling the brackets for one of table tennis' most electrifying events. With 16 players from Team China entered, expectations are sky-high for the world's top stars.
On the women's side, world No. 1 Sun Yingsha leads a strong squad of nine. She kicks off her campaign against Australia's Yangzi Liu, while second seed Wang Manyu draws Sweden's Christina Kallberg in the first round. The depth of China's lineup, featuring a blend of power hitters and tactical masters, sets the stage for fierce competition.
The men's draw spotlights seven Chinese athletes, headed by top seed Lin Shidong. Lin opens against France's Thibault Poret, aiming to build momentum. Rising stars Wang Chuqin and Liang Jingkun each face determined qualifiers, illustrating the bracket's unpredictable nature.
